L&S #1301. Welcome to Sailor's Rest, a solid charming two story sea captain's home situated on 'The Lane' in picturesque Blue Rocks. Suffused with light, this lovely year round home has been extensively and thoughtfully upgraded while retaining old world character. Key elements include original moldings & staircase, hardwood & softwood floors, high ceilings, all new windows and a lovely layout with graceful arches connecting living room to dining room to beautifully renovated kitchen. The spacious living room features bay window alcove and Jotul propane stove. The adjacent dining room offers hardwood floors and patio doors leading to a private back deck. Combination bath/laundry room completes the main level. Upstairs are 3 bedrooms, renovated bath, two spacious walk in closets, and access to upper deck with glimpses of the ocean beyond. The primary bedroom features hardwood floors, pot lighting and a shiplap accent wall while two smaller bedrooms offer comfortable accommodation for guests. There's a full concrete basement (high & dry) which is super insulated (spray foam), accessible from both inside and out, and offers ample storage. Outside are three decks, fully fenced back yard for four-legged friends, potting shed, drilled well & septic system, gravelled parking for 2 cars and low maintenance perennial gardens. Compact, yet spacious, this is an ideal summer or year round home. And just a stroll from the water's edge - at the end of The Lane. If you're not familiar with Blue Rocks, its a coastal hamlet just down the road from Lunenburg (5-10 minutes or an easy bike ride), much cherished by artists, photographers and outdoor enthusiasts. We like to think of it as a mini Peggy's Cove - without the commercialism and bus crowds.
